Output 6264222286b1a9509aa87c0d1364258cb02cc9698e93df4fd0b07b1390e85028:1500

value
10487874352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 084136d88d5e71f46cbb908ec04ac5d820a92bb9 OP_EQUALVERIFY OP_CHECKSIG
address
1keXhaTkAXomwDHH6uZJDwDAZm9wNiP7u
transaction
6264222286b1a9509aa87c0d1364258cb02cc9698e93df4fd0b07b1390e85028
spent
true